Mathematical Research Data Initiative
Main page
Recent changes
Random page
Help about MediaWiki
Create a new Item
Create a new Property
Create a new EntitySchema
Merge two items
In other projects
Discussion
View source
View history
Purge
English
Log in

Type inference for record concatenation and multiple inheritance

From MaRDI portal
Publication:808687
Jump to:navigation, search

DOI10.1016/0890-5401(91)90050-CzbMath0732.68026MaRDI QIDQ808687

Mitchell Wand

Publication date: 1991

Published in: Information and Computation (Search for Journal in Brave)


zbMATH Keywords

recordsobject-oriented programminglambda calculustype inferenceclasses


Mathematics Subject Classification ID

Theory of programming languages (68N15) General topics in the theory of software (68N01)


Related Items

Type inference for record concatenation and subtyping, Type inference with non-structural subtyping, Labelled reductions, runtime errors, and operational subsumption, A lambda-calculus for dynamic binding, A record calculus with principal types, Applicative intersection types, Strong normalization with non-structural subtyping, Intermediate representation of programs with type specification based on pattern matching, TYPE INFERENCE FOR FIRST-CLASS MESSAGES WITH FEATURE CONSTRAINTS


Uses Software

  • ML
  • mini-ML


Cites Work

  • Basic polymorphic typechecking
  • A semantics of multiple inheritance
  • A theory of type polymorphism in programming
  • The Principal Type-Scheme of an Object in Combinatory Logic
Retrieved from "https://portal.mardi4nfdi.de/w/index.php?title=Publication:808687&oldid=12756107"
Tools
What links here
Related changes
Special pages
Printable version
Permanent link
Page information
MaRDI portal item
This page was last edited on 30 January 2024, at 12:06.
Privacy policy
About MaRDI portal
Disclaimers
Imprint
Powered by MediaWiki